    Overview

    Ex-Or MLS2000ETM are Emergency Test Module which are used as a part of the MLS Digital System to provide an emergency test facility for luminaires which are not connected through the CDW10U5 connection center. It provides a maintained live supply to emergency luminaires. When an emergency test is required the user operates an Emergency Test Key switch connected to the appropriate input on the MLS Bus Power Supply RB2000, which causes the Module to disconnect the maintained live supply causing emergency luminaires to go into emergency mode. A walk test of the installation can then be made to check that they are operating correctly and a log to be recorded in accordance with the requirements of BS5266 testing of emergency lighting. Emergency mode is active for as long as the key switch remains closed and for a period of up to 30 seconds after the key switch is turned off. In the event of an actual power failure all emergency luminaires will enter emergency mode as normal.
